The 4th Thai Local Wisdom Alcoholic Beverage Festival
One of the benefits of last year’s “The 3th Thai Wisdom Alcoholic Beverage Festival”, is that the Thai wisdom alcoholic beverages have become popular among the Thai people as well as the foreigners.
Since Thailand is an agricultural country, the Thai Government encourages the production of the agricultural produces, not just as raw materials, but also as value-added products such as traditional alcoholic beverages. This will help the farmers to increase the production and to transform the produces into higher-value products.
In order to help the farmers to be competitive at industrial level, the government issued the Ministry of Finance’s regulation to serve this purpose. In this connection, the Faculty of Biotechnology organized the 4 Thai Local Wisdom Alcoholic Beverages Festival” on 12- 13 September 2002 at the Hall of Fame, C Building. The main objective of this festival is to inspire and support local people to produce competitive products for the international markets. This festival featured the Thai local wisdom alcoholic beverage contest in the similar categories as those of last year.
These included the following:
- Thai local wisdom alcoholic beverages: ‘Ou’, ‘Sato’, modified ‘Sato’, and toddy.
- Distilled alcoholic beverages
- Wine: Grape wine, fruit wine, agricultural product wine, and sparking wine.
The Packaging Contest was also organized for the first time.
In addition, there was a seminar on, “The Government and the private sector’s efficiency to support and develop Thai local wisdom alcoholic beverages to be competitive in the international market”.
